  Fig. 3. Increasing Wbp2nl levels alters ectodermal gene expression. (A) Increased Wbp2nl causes ectopic expression of epidermal keratin (K81) in the neural ectoderm (ne) at gastrula stages (left) but not at neural plate (np) stages (right). Pink nuclei identify the cells that are expressing excess Wbp2nl and the black arrow indicated the posterior extent of the clone. A-D, dorsal views with animal to top. (B) Increased Wbp2nl does not induce ectopic foxi1 in the ne. (C) Increased Wbp2nl causes ectopic expression of foxd3 in the neural plate (np). (D) Increased Wbp2nl causes ectopic expression of zic2 in the neural plate. (E-G) Increased Wbp2nl does not cause ectopic neural plate expression of pax3, zic1 or six1 (dorsal views with animal to top). In fact, zic1 neural plate expression is reduced on the injected side (F, right image, anterior view, dorsal to top). (H) Increased Wbp2nl does not alter foxd4l1 neural ectoderm expression. Vegetal-dorsal view. (I) Neural ectoderm expression of sox2 in the gastrula is reduced compared to lateral regions (black arrows) that do not contain Wbp2nl-expressing cells (pink nuclei). Dorsal view, animal to top. (J) Both the neural plate (red bar) and placode (red arrows) domains of irx1 are reduced by increased Wbp2nl compared to control side (black bar). Dorsal view, anterior to top. (K) Both the neural plate and placode (red arrows) expression of sox11 are reduced by increased Wbp2nl. Anterior view, dorsal to top. (L) The placode (red arrows) domain of six1 is reduced by increased Wbp2nl, compared to control uninjected side (black arrows). Side views, dorsal to top. (M) The placode (red arrows) domain of sox11 is reduced by increased Wbp2nl compared to control uninjected side (black arrows). Note reduced neural plate (np) staining as well. Side views, dorsal to top. Frequencies of the phenotypes and sample sizes (n) are given in each panel.
